myShop系统更改服务器的详细步骤
准备工作
1、备份数据:在进行任何操作之前,务必先备份现有的服务器和数据库,确保所有重要数据得到妥善保存,以防出现意外情况。
2、硬件与操作系统要求:根据《mySHOP系统运行环境要求.doc》文档,确认新服务器的硬件配置和操作系统是否符合要求。
3、获取必要权限:确保你拥有对新旧服务器的完全访问权限,包括操作系统、数据库和网络设置。
安装新服务器
1、选择服务器提供商:根据你的需求选择合适的云服务提供商(如阿里云、华为云等)。
2、购买并配置服务器实例:根据业务需求选择合适的实例类型,并完成基本的网络配置。
3、安装操作系统:如果需要,可以在新服务器上安装操作系统,建议使用与旧服务器相同的操作系统版本,以减少兼容性问题。
4、安装必要的软件:包括Web服务器(如Apache或Nginx)、数据库管理系统(如MySQL)以及Java运行时环境等。
迁移数据库
1、导出旧数据库:使用数据库管理工具(如phpMyAdmin、Navicat等)将旧服务器上的myShop数据库导出为SQL文件。
2、导入新数据库:在新的服务器上创建一个新的数据库实例,并将导出的SQL文件导入到新数据库中,注意检查数据库连接字符串是否正确,特别是数据库名称、用户名和密码等关键信息。
3、验证数据库迁移:通过执行一些基本的查询语句来验证新数据库的数据完整性和准确性。
配置新服务器环境
1、修改配置文件:根据新的服务器环境,更新myShop系统的配置文件(如web.config、application.properties等),特别是数据库连接字符串和服务器地址等关键信息。
2、部署应用程序:将myShop系统的应用程序文件上传到新服务器的Web目录下,并确保所有文件都正确放置。
3、配置反向代理(可选):如果使用了反向代理(如Nginx),需要配置反向代理以将请求转发到正确的Web服务器端口。
测试与验证
1、功能测试:在本地或测试环境中模拟各种用户操作场景,确保myShop系统的所有功能都能正常工作。
2、性能测试:进行压力测试和负载测试,评估新服务器的性能表现,并根据需要进行优化调整。
3、安全测试:检查新服务器的安全设置,包括防火墙规则、用户权限、密码策略等,确保系统的安全性。
切换生产环境
1、通知用户:在计划停机时间前,提前通知所有用户即将进行的服务器迁移操作,并告知可能的影响范围和预计恢复时间。
2、停机迁移:在计划的时间内,将旧服务器下线,并将DNS解析或负载均衡设置指向新服务器。
3、监控与应急响应:在新服务器上线后,密切监控系统的运行状态,准备应对可能出现的任何紧急情况。
后续工作
1、数据同步与备份:定期将新服务器上的数据备份到安全的位置,并考虑设置数据同步机制以防止数据丢失。
2、性能优化:根据实际运行情况,持续对新服务器进行性能优化,包括调整数据库索引、优化查询语句等。
3、安全维护:定期更新系统补丁和安全策略,确保myShop系统的安全性和稳定性。
相关问题与解答
Q1: 如果新服务器的IP地址发生变化,是否需要修改客户端的配置文件?
A1: 是的,如果新服务器的IP地址发生变化,需要相应地修改客户端的配置文件中的服务器地址信息,以确保客户端能够正确连接到新的服务器。
Q2: 在迁移过程中如何保证数据的一致性和完整性?
A2: 在迁移过程中,可以通过以下措施来保证数据的一致性和完整性:确保在迁移前对旧数据库进行完整备份;在迁移过程中使用可靠的数据传输工具和方法;在迁移完成后进行数据校验和测试,确保数据的完整性和准确性。
各位小伙伴们,我刚刚为大家分享了有关“Myshop系统怎么更改服务器”的知识,希望对你们有所帮助。如果您还有其他相关问题需要解决,欢迎随时提出哦!